アールモンゼン京都

Art Mon Zen Kyoto

Tucked into the heart of Gion, Art Mon Zen Kyoto blends museum-like interiors with Kyoto craftsmanship and quiet boutique luxury.

Hotel

Boutique Hotel, Gion District, Art-Focused, Kyoto Luxury

MK Guide Recommends

Art Mon Zen Kyoto stands along the Kamo River near Shirakawa Lane, offering a refined stay shaped by classical design and contemporary Japanese aesthetics. Each suite features antique furnishings, original artwork, hinoki bathtubs, and tailored lighting—creating the atmosphere of a private art gallery. The architecture incorporates Kyoto latticework, natural stone, and rich wood finishes, anchoring the hotel in both elegance and place. With only a limited number of rooms, the service remains personalized and discreet. Located in the cultural crossroads of Higashiyama and Gion, the hotel offers direct access to seasonal festivals, riverside strolls, and traditional tea houses.
